ANCHORAGE, Alaska, Sept. 18 (UPI) -- A 6.0 magnitude earthquake struck the Kodiak Island region of Alaska Tuesday, U.S. scientists said.
The quake hit at a depth of about 5.6 miles off Akhiok, Alaska, about 333 miles south-southwest of Anchorage Alaska, the U.S. Geological Survey reported.

There were no initial reports of damages or injuries.
